Pakistan PM Shehbaz Sharif's First Reaction Since Pahalgam Terror Attack, Says 'ready for neutral probe'

Zee News Saturday, 26 April 2025 ()
Pakistan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if offered a neutral and credible investigation into the Pahalgam terror attack that killed 26, as India suspended the Indus Waters Treaty and vowed a firm response. PM Modi promised to hunt down the perpetrators.

Following the deadly terror attack in Pahalgam, Jammu and Kashmir, Defence Minister Rajnath Singh has issued a strong statement condemning the assault. In his first public reaction, Singh vowed a firm and decisive response, assuring the nation that those behind the attack will be brought to justice....
